|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Full barn siding replacement | $10,000 - $20,000 |
| Partial siding repair | $2,500 - $5,500 |
| Re-siding with new materials |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Siding removal and disposal | $1,500 - $3,500 |
| Insulation upgrade behind siding | $2,000 - $4,500 |
| Painting or staining siding |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Custom siding installation | $12,000 - $25,000 |

|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small barn (up to 1,000 sq ft) | $3,000 - $7,000 |
| Medium barn (1,000 - 2,500 sq ft) | $7,000 - $15,000 |
| Large barn (over 2,500 sq ft) | $15,000 - $30,000+ |
| Material replacement (per siding panel) | $50 - $200 |
| Additional repairs (e.g., framing, rot) | Varies based on extent |
Costs in Hampshire County, MA, can vary based on the barn’s size, materials, and condition of existing structures.
